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Sheffield to Attenborough start from as little as £3.80

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Sheffield to Attenborough are available for £17.70 one way, or £25.30 return

Station Facilities

Sheffield Station boasts a wide range of amenities to make your journey comfortable. The station offers ticket offices with extensive opening hours—Monday to Saturday from 05:00 to 22:50 and on Sundays from 07:45 to 23:00. Ticket machines are readily available for quick and easy purchases, and online tickets can be collected on-site with ease. For those using smartcards, validators and issuance are accessible, enhancing the efficiency of travel.

The station is designed with accessibility in mind. With step-free access across all areas, tactile paving, and available ramps for train access, travel is made convenient for passengers with mobility impairments. Sheffield Station also offers accessible tickets machines and toilets, plus convenient seating areas. While there aren't accessible taxis directly at the station, there is an impaired mobility set down/pick-up point, assuring safe and straightforward transit to and from the station.

Onward Travel Links

For continued travel, Sheffield Station is connected to a variety of public transport services. Rail replacement buses operate from bus stands E5 and E6, and a taxi rank is located right at the station front. Additionally, the station connects seamlessly with Sheffield's 'Stagecoach Supertram,' which stops conveniently beside the station, providing an easy transfer to various parts of the city. For journeys further afield, TransPennine Express offers frequent direct services to Manchester Airport.

Facilities and Amenities at Attenborough Station

While you won't find a ticket office at Attenborough, travelers can easily use the accessible ticket machines available at the station to collect tickets purchased online. These machines are equipped with induction loops to assist those with hearing impairments. Despite the absence of amenities like toilets, waiting rooms, refreshment facilities, or ATM machines, Attenborough station does offer essential support with customer help points where staff assistance is available during operating hours. Security is also prioritized with CCTV present at the station.

For those with accessibility needs, the station's Category B status ensures step-free access to both platforms through ramps with moderate gradients. Moving between platforms involves crossing a level surface that might not be entirely smooth, thus travelers are encouraged to plan accordingly. Though wheelchair availability and accessible parking are limited, services such as Passenger Assist can be arranged to aid those requiring additional help.
